A little backstory, my tank was see-sawing between Cyano and Dino's occasionally. I cut out iron sources and that helped. I've had a UV from the start, but that helped only marginally. Increased feeding diminished their presence. But the dino's persisted in a manageable state(minor patches hanging in there). My tank is a nitrate/phosphate eating machine. No matter how much potassium nitrate/phosphate I add and overfeed, I cannot get a reading on my test kits.

So, for giggles I ramped up the temp slowly from the usual 78 to 82.5. First few days I didn't see much change. If anything the patches of resilient dino's looked to be happier. But around the 7 day mark, I went down to the basement to check on the tank and grab a beer from the beer fridge. And I suddenly realized all the Dino's were gone. There's still some diatoms around from the increased feedings. But that's it.

Like I said, I had other battle methods in place already, so the Dino's were in a manageable state. I have some Cyano still in the refugium that doesn't seem to mind the temps. So I suspect if your nutrients are bottomed out and the tank is overrun with Dino's, then an increase in temp might just shift the problem from Dino's to Cyano. I'd probably suggest trying higher temps WITH increased nutrient import.

Yeah, no matter what, I would never advocate a drastic temperature change all at once. I like what you did. Let me know if it works out for you. The video I made makes it sound like everything disappeared in 24 hours but I meant one week. I went up on the temp over a 24 hour period and noticed recession within a day or two, and then gone within 7-10 days. I kept feeding 3-4 times per day during that time and I always scoop out excess food that the clowns don't eat.
